According statistics, Japan exported 65,941 tons of stainless steel flat products in November, falling by 2.7% from a month ago while rising by 21.8% year on year.
In November, Taiwan was the largest importer of the Japanese stainless steel flat products with 15,657 tons, jumping by 84.3%; Korea was the second largest one with 14,443 tons, soaring by 80% and China was the third largest one with 10,283 tons, falling by 31.85%, all compared to those in the same period of a year ago.
In the first 11 months of last year, Japan’s exports of stainless steel flat products amounted to 724,303 tons, decreasing by 10.5% year on year.
